缩略图
Primary Education

渗透测试在网络安全等级保护测评中的应用

作者

王馨雨 许鹏飞

国家计算机病毒应急处理中心 天津市 300392

一、引言

网络安全等级保护制度是我国保障信息系统安全的重要法律框架,明确了不同等级的信息系统应实施的安全保护措施和测评标准。随着网络攻击手段的不断升级,传统的安全评估方法已难以全面揭示系统安全隐患。渗透测试作为一种模拟黑客攻击的技术手段,能够主动发现系统漏洞和安全缺陷,弥补了静态检测的不足。本文旨在探讨渗透测试在网络安全等级保护测评中的应用价值及实践路径,促进测评质量提升和安全防护能力增强,推动信息安全体系的完善。

二、网络安全等级保护制度概述

(一)等级保护的定义与目标

网络安全等级保护制度是指根据信息系统的重要性和所面临的安全风险,将其划分为不同的安全等级,并针对每一等级制定相应的安全保护措施与技术规范。其核心目标在于保障国家关键信息基础设施和各类信息系统的安全运行,防范网络攻击、数据泄露及其他安全威胁。

(二)等级保护的分级标准及要求

等级保护制度将信息系统根据其对社会、经济及国家安全的影响程度划分为五个等级,分别为一级(自主保护)、二级(系统保护)、三级(分级保护)、四级(重点保护)和五级(专控保护)[1]。每个等级对应不同的安全要求和技术措施,随着等级的提高,系统的安全防护要求也更加严格。一级系统主要面向一般业务,注重基础安全;三级及以上针对关键基础设施,要求具备全面的安全防御能力,包括身份认证、访问控制、数据加密和安全审计等。

(三)等级保护测评的流程与方法

等级保护测评是对信息系统安全等级实施情况的全面检查和评价,主要包括准备阶段、现场评估、整改复查和最终报告四个环节。测评团队首先根据系统等级制定详细的测评计划,明确测评范围和内容。现场评估阶段通过文档审查、现场测试及技术验证,全面检查系统的安全设计、实施和运维情况。重点采用渗透测试、漏洞扫描等技术手段,验证系统的安全防护能力。整改复查阶段,测评团队对被测系统提出的安全缺陷进行整改验证。最终,测评机构根据评估结果形成详细报告,为系统安全等级的确认和后续改进提供依据。科学严谨的测评流程确保等级保护目标的有效实现。

三、渗透测试的基本原理与技术方法

(一)渗透测试的概念与分类

渗透测试是一种模拟黑客攻击的方法,旨在主动识别和评估信息系统中的安全漏洞和弱点,为安全防护提供改进依据。通过模拟攻击者的攻击路径和手段,渗透测试能够验证系统的安全防御能力,发现潜在风险,防止真实攻击造成损失。根据测试目标和范围,渗透测试可以分为黑盒测试(测试者对系统内部信息一无所知)、白盒测试(测试者拥有系统内部详细信息)和灰盒测试(部分了解系统信息)。

(二)渗透测试的流程

渗透测试通常包括规划准备、信息收集、漏洞扫描、漏洞利用、权限提升、横向移动和报告总结等阶段。测试团队制定测试计划,明确测试范围和目标,确保合法合规。收集目标系统的各种信息,如网络拓扑、开放端口和服务信息等,为后续攻击做准备。然后通过漏洞扫描工具检测潜在安全弱点。漏洞利用阶段,测试人员尝试利用发现的漏洞突破系统防护。成功突破后,进行权限提升,进一步获取更高权限以扩大攻击面 [2]。随后进行横向移动,尝试访问其他系统资源。最后编写详细的测试报告,反馈发现的安全隐患及修复建议,为安全加固提供参考。

(三)常用的渗透测试工具与技术

渗透测试依赖多种技术和工具以实现全面有效的安全评估。常用工具包括 Nmap 用于网络扫描和端口探测,Metasploit 框架用于漏洞利用和攻击模拟,Burp Suite 用于 Web 应用的安全测试,Wireshark 用于网络数据包分析。Nikto 用于 Web 服务器漏洞扫描,John the Ripper用于密码破解等。技术方面,常用的方法包括社会工程学攻击、SQL注入、跨站脚本攻击(XSS)、缓冲区溢出和权限提升等。

四、渗透测试在等级保护测评中的应用

(一)渗透测试在风险识别中的作用

渗透测试通过模拟真实攻击者的入侵手段,能够发现系统中难以通过传统安全审计和自动化扫描工具检测到的隐蔽漏洞和薄弱环节。风险识别阶段,渗透测试不仅揭示了系统的技术性缺陷,如软件漏洞、配置错误和权限设置不当,还能够暴露因业务流程设计不合理或操作失误引起的安全隐患。通过全面的风险识别,组织能够更清晰地了解其信息系统面临的威胁环境,为后续的风险评估和防护措施制定提供科学依据,从而提升等级保护的整体效果。

(二)渗透测试对安全防护措施有效性的验证

系统在设计和实施安全策略后,渗透测试通过模拟攻击场景,检验访问控制、身份认证、入侵检测、防火墙策略等安全措施的实际防护能力。测试过程中,若渗透测试能够突破这些防护措施,说明相关安全机制存在漏洞或配置不足,需及时调整和强化 。反之,若防护措施有效阻止了攻击尝试,则证明安全体系的建设符合等级保护的要求。渗透测试作为动态、实战化的验证手段,弥补了静态安全检查的不足,是保障安全防护措施真正落地的重要保障。

(三)渗透测试在漏洞发现与修复中的应用

渗透测试在漏洞管理中发挥着关键作用,不仅用于漏洞的主动发现,更为漏洞修复提供了精准依据。通过对信息系统的全面渗透测试,安全团队能够识别出系统中的高危漏洞、中低危漏洞及其具体利用路径,明确漏洞的严重性和影响范围。测试结果为漏洞优先级排序和修复策略制定提供重要参考。与此同时,渗透测试支持漏洞修复后的复测,确保安全补丁和防护措施的有效实施,防止漏洞残留或产生新的安全风险。

(四)渗透测试与等级保护测评报告的结合

渗透测试结果是等级保护测评报告的重要组成部分,为测评结论提供了关键的技术支撑。测评报告通过详细记录渗透测试发现的漏洞、攻击路径、风险等级及建议改进措施,直观展示系统安全状态和防护能力。报告内容应结合渗透测试的具体技术细节和测试过程,体现安全隐患的严重性和紧迫性,帮助管理层准确把握安全形势。

五、结论

渗透测试在网络安全等级保护测评中具有不可替代的重要作用。它通过模拟真实攻击,有效识别系统中的安全风险,验证防护措施的有效性,并推动漏洞的及时修复。渗透测试结果为等级保护测评提供了关键的技术支撑,促进了测评的全面性和精准性。未来,应加强渗透测试技术和方法的创新,提升测评人员的专业能力,完善渗透测试与等级保护测评的深度融合,推动信息系统安全防护水平的持续提升,保障网络空间的安全稳定运行。

参考文献

[1] 王斌 . 渗透测试在网络安全等级保护测评中的应用 [J]. 网络安全技术与应用 ,2023(7):18-20.

[2] 乔路 . 渗透测试在网络安全等级保护测评中的应用研究 [J]. 科技创新与应用 ,2022,12(14):159-162.

[3] 丁照楠 . 试述渗透测试在网络安全等级保护测评中的应用 [J].信息技术时代 ,2022(19):30-32.